A word of caution: Before you sign any Pennsylvania car insurance papers, make sure you understand what you are signing. In most cases, when you sign a car insurance document, you are signing away your rights.
In other words, you are not signing to receive a type of coverage. Instead, you likely are signing to waive that coverage option. This can be a serious mistake.
